  • Freda, the head of HR in a large corporation, receives an e-mail from Jason, who was recently terminated. Jason had been terminated for below average production. Freda knows that the reasons for his termination were well-documented in his personnel file. In his e-mail, Jason alleges that his supervisor, Doris, made several inappropriate comments of a sexual nature to him over the past few months. Freda decides on a course of action.There are all sorts of legal problems that can arise because of termination. One of the big issues that lawyers see is that issues surrounding the termination are not documented. Because things can go wrong in a termination, it necessitates having clear policies and procedures that are consistent for everyone so that you don’t run up against discrimination issues.
